Your Eagle II vehicle security system allows you to set many of its features to your
own personal preferences. We have made the programming procedures very simple:
to make a change, you just flick the valet switch a few times. The system comes
from the factory with all of its features pre-programmed as noted in the table below
and on the next page. To change any of the settings, use the following procedure. To
restore the feature to its factory setting, just repeat the procedure:
1. Select the feature you wish to program from the table below and on page 15.
Note the number of "flicks and chirps" associated with that feature.
2. Turn the ignition on, then immediately flick the valet switch back and forth,
counting the number of chirps you hear. Stop when you reach the number of
flicks and chirps associated with that feature.
3. If noted, immediately perform the "secondary action."
4. Wait for the program completion confirmation (1-5 chirps), then turn the ignition
off.
5. Repeat steps 1-4 for any other features you wish to program.
